Simpler Platform Drag


Adjusts the drag force on space platforms such that only the ship's weight affects its drag force/top speed, not its shape.

It's expected that ships will be slower if they were 'aerodynamic' before.

I've updated the description from "there is no dependence on width" to "there is no direct dependence on width", thank-you for that correction.

The feedback I've received has agreed 'simpler' is a fair name for this mod. If you'd like to change it so the drag force is independent of the ship's weight, you could make a mod for that.

This mod does not change the weight of space platform foundation tiles, 0.2 tons is the correct value. We did have to make a correction for that in February, so there may be some old value on the loose somewhere. However you can verify 0.2 is correct ingame on recent versions of Factorio.
